The solid solution (Fe0.81Al0.19)(H2PO4)3 with a strong hydrogen bond
Authors:Nadia Belfguira  Siwar Walha  Abdelhamid Ben Salah  Andr Mathieu Fransolet  Ahlem Kabadou
Abstract:Single crystals of the solid solution iron aluminium tris(dihydrogenphosphate), (Fe0.81Al0.19)(H2PO4)3, have been prepared under hydrothermal conditions. The compound is a new monoclinic variety (γ‐form) of iron aluminium phosphate (Fe,Al)(H2PO4)3. The structure is based on a two‐dimensional framework of distorted corner‐sharing MO6 (M = Fe, Al) polyhedra sharing corners with PO4 tetrahedra. Strong hydrogen bonds between the OH groups of the H2PO4 tetrahedra and the O atoms help to consolidate the crystal structure.
